Definition

Noun: A woman or girl who milks cows and works in a dairy.

Usage

The word "milkmaid" specifically refers to a female worker whose primary duty is to milk cows. It is a historical or traditional occupational term, often associated with pastoral or pre-industrial farm settings.

Examples
  • The milkmaid carried two full pails of fresh milk back to the dairy.
  • In the old painting, a milkmaid is depicted milking a cow in a sunny meadow.
  • Her grandmother had worked as a milkmaid on a farm when she was young.
Advanced Usage
  • The term can be used figuratively or in branding to evoke a sense of rustic simplicity, pastoral charm, or natural wholesomeness (e.g., a brand of cheese or butter might use the image of a milkmaid).
  • It frequently appears in historical literature, folklore, and art.
Variants and Related Words
  • Dairymaid: A synonym for milkmaid; a woman who works in a dairy.
  • Milkman: The male counterpart; a man who delivers or sells milk.
  • Dairy: (n.) A place where milk is stored and processed into products like butter and cheese.
